Planning Your Kitchen Renovation: Key Considerations
Effective planning is the cornerstone of any successful kitchen project. It involves setting clear objectives, budgeting accurately, and selecting the right professionals. Here are the primary factors to consider:
- Functionality: Assess how you use your kitchen daily and identify pain points to address.
- Budgeting: Allocate funds realistically, including a contingency for unforeseen expenses.
- Design Style: Choose a style that complements your home’s architecture and personal preferences.
- Timeline: Establish a feasible schedule to minimize disruption.
- Permits and Regulations: Verify local building codes and obtain necessary approvals.
Choosing Materials and Appliances: Balancing Quality and Cost
Material selection significantly impacts both the aesthetic appeal and durability of your kitchen. Appliances should align with your cooking habits and energy efficiency goals. Below is a comparative table highlighting popular materials and their attributes:
| Material | Durability | Maintenance | Cost Range |
|---|---|---|---|
| Granite Countertops | High | Moderate (sealing required) | $$$ |
| Quartz Countertops | Very High | Low | $$$ |
| Laminate Cabinets | Moderate | Low | $ |
| Solid Wood Cabinets | High | Moderate | $$$ |
| Stainless Steel Appliances | High | Moderate (fingerprints show) | $$$ |
| Energy Star Appliances | High | Low | $$$ |
Risk Management and Practical Insights
Kitchen renovations carry inherent risks, including budget overruns, delays, and quality issues. Mitigating these risks requires proactive strategies:
- Hire Licensed Contractors: Verify credentials and check references to ensure reliability.
- Detailed Contracts: Specify scope, timelines, and payment schedules clearly.
- Regular Communication: Maintain ongoing dialogue with your team to address issues promptly.
- Quality Inspections: Conduct periodic checks to ensure workmanship meets standards.
- Contingency Planning: Prepare for unexpected challenges with a financial buffer.
Maximizing ROI: Commercial Intent and Value Enhancement
Beyond aesthetics and functionality, a kitchen renovation should be viewed as a strategic investment. To maximize return on investment (ROI), consider these approaches:
- Neutral Color Palettes: Appeal to a broad audience and facilitate future updates.
- Energy Efficiency: Incorporate appliances and lighting that reduce utility costs.
- Smart Storage Solutions: Optimize space with innovative cabinetry and organization systems.
- Modern Fixtures: Upgrade faucets, sinks, and hardware to contemporary standards.
- Open Layouts: Enhance flow and connectivity with adjoining living spaces.
